Dolly Parton once opened up about why she kept her relationship with her late husband, Carl Dean, private after she made a rare marriage comment.

The 79-year-old '9 to 5' singer, who tied the knot with Dean back in 1966, sadly lost her husband this week with a social media statement sharing he'd died in Nashville surrounded by his family.

Despite being wed for decades, the pair never decided to have children - something which Parton says gave her 'freedom' and 'independence', crediting a large part of her success down to being 'free to work'.

And, despite being the public eye for yonks now, Parton has managed to keep her personal life extremely private.

Advert

Speaking on The Kelleigh Bannen Show back in 2022, the country icon opened up about why setting boundaries was so crucial for her and Dean to enjoy a private life while she worked in the spotlight.

When discussing how she figured out which parts of her life to keep away from the public eye, Parton explained it was some very wise words from her mother which helped.

"I learned early on. And I think my mama told me when I was young, 'Always keep something back for you. You can give what you’ve got to give, but don’t give it all away. Always keep something for you'," she said.

The 'Jolene' hit-maker continued: "I’ve known how to keep my husband private. It's just natural to me to protect the things and the people I love and to protect my own privacy."

"There’s a part that belongs to God and to me. It's a sacred place that just is mine and God’s, and I've known how to do that because I think God has directed that. I pray that also that God will give me enough to share and enough to spare when it comes to my money but also to myself. Let me share everything I can but let me keep me."

According to a statement posted by Parton to Instagram on Tuesday (4 March), her husband died in Nashville this week surrounded by his family.

He is survived by his brother and sister Donnie and Sandra, and wife Parton, all of whom have planned a private burial, only to be attended by his immediate family.

She explained: "Carl Dean, husband of Dolly Parton, passed away on March 3rd in Nashville at the age of 82. He will be laid to rest in a private ceremony with immediate family attending. He was survived by his siblings Sandra and Donnie."

Discussing their bond, Parton added: "Carl and I spent many wonderful years together. Words can't do justice to the love we shared for over 60 years."

She also concluded her statement by expressing her gratitude: "Thank you for your prayers and sympathy.

"The family has asked for privacy during this difficult time."
